What are the ways to install heat pumps
There are several ways to install heat pumps in homes, including:
1. Air-to-air installation: This is the most common type of heat pump installation, which involves installing an outdoor unit that extracts heat from the air and an indoor unit that distributes the heated or cooled air throughout the home via ductwork.
2. Water-to-air installation: This type of installation involves using a water source, such as a well or lake, to extract heat from the water and distribute it throughout the home via ductwork.
3. Geothermal installation: Geothermal heat pumps use the earth’s natural heat to provide heating and cooling. This type of installation involves burying pipes in the ground, which extract heat from the earth and transfer it to the indoor unit.
4. Ductless mini-split installation: This type of installation involves installing a small outdoor unit that connects to individual indoor units in each room or zone of the home. This provides more control over the temperature in each room and can be a good option for homes without ductwork.
The installation process for heat pumps can vary depending on the type of system being installed. However, in general, the process involves assessing the home’s heating and cooling needs, selecting the appropriate system, installing the outdoor and indoor units, connecting the refrigerant lines, and testing the system to ensure that it is functioning properly.
